Typography Pairings and Brand Color Integration

One of the most practical exercises a brand designer can perform is testing a new design asset against different font styles and color palettes. The Chess King SVG pairs remarkably well with serif fonts, where the combination creates a classic, editorial feel that suits premium branding and lifestyle content. When matched with a sans serif font, the design takes on a more modern, clean aesthetic that works for digital ads and web design. Script fonts introduce an elegant contrast, softening the structured silhouette and making the overall composition feel more personal and approachable for handmade products or event promotions.

Handwritten fonts bring a casual, organic energy that can make the chess king feel more accessible, which is useful for brands targeting a younger or more relaxed audience. Display fonts amplify the dramatic potential of the design, creating bold hero graphics and campaign headers that demand attention. In every case, the key is to test the pairing in real campaign mockups before committing to a final layout. What looks balanced on a large desktop screen may lose its impact on a mobile device, so previewing the design at small sizes is essential.

Color palette testing is equally important. The Chess King SVG performs beautifully in monochrome treatments, which is a critical consideration for black and white usage in packaging design or product labels where printing limitations exist. When placed on low-contrast backgrounds, the silhouette can lose its definition, so designers should always test the graphic against the brand's actual color scheme. A useful practice is to try the design in both solid brand colors and reversed-out white versions, then compare how each treatment affects readability and overall visual hierarchy.

Where Caution and Restraint Are Necessary

No design asset is universally appropriate, and the Chess King SVG requires thoughtful placement to avoid undermining the brand message. Formal corporate branding that relies on minimalist, text-heavy layouts may find the graphic too decorative or thematically mismatched. Dense information layouts, such as infographics or data-heavy reports, can become visually cluttered if the chess king competes with the primary content. Small mobile graphics present another challenge, the silhouette needs sufficient breathing room to remain recognizable, and cramming it into a tight space diminishes its impact.

Overly minimal brands that depend on extreme simplicity should use the design sparingly, perhaps as a single accent rather than a repeated pattern. Text-heavy ads that already demand significant cognitive processing from the viewer may not benefit from an additional visual element, the chess king could compete with the main message rather than support it. The guiding principle is always to ask whether the asset clarifies or complicates the communication. When in doubt, place the design inside a real campaign mockup and evaluate it with fresh eyes, preferably after stepping away from the project for a few hours.

Licensing and Commercial Considerations

Before integrating the Chess King SVG into any paid campaign, client work, or business branding, confirming the commercial license is non-negotiable. Many creative marketplace assets come with specific usage restrictions, and assuming broad commercial rights without verification can lead to legal complications. Review the license terms carefully, checking for limitations on print runs, digital distribution, and resale as part of a design bundle. If the asset will be used in logo design or brand identity work, confirm that the license permits trademark use or brand mark creation.

For digital sellers and product creators who plan to incorporate the graphic into Canva templates or printable designs offered for sale, the licensing terms must explicitly allow derivative works and commercial redistribution. The peace of mind that comes from proper licensing is worth the effort of reading the fine print, especially when the design asset will be central to a revenue-generating campaign or a client-facing project.
